2020 President's Advisory Committee for the Selection of a new Dean of the Faculty of Forestry

Elections are being held for faculty and students to serve on the President's Advisory Committee for the Selection of a new Dean of the Faculty of Forestry. 

Faculty members (4 positions available) 
Eligible faculty members are all persons with the rank of professor, associate professor or assistant professor, instructors, senior instructors, lecturers and professors of teaching. Clinical, adjunct, emeritus, sessional, partner, and honorary faculty are not eligible.

Three faculty members were acclaimed as elected in the first round of nominations: Suzie Lavallee, Peter Marshall, Dominik Roeser.

One faculty member was elected in an election that closed at 4:00pm on Wednesday, April 22, 2020: Verena Griess. 

Undergraduate student (1 position available) 

One undergraduate student was acclaimed as elected in the second round of nominations: Alexander Martin.

Graduate student (1 position available) 

One graduate student was elected in an election that closed at 4:00pm on Tuesday, March 31, 2020: Alice Miao.
